
When I originally published, I decided early on that I wanted to use a pen name. The decision was an easy one for me. I worked in a lab at the time and was publishing scientific papers and wanted to keep both facets of my life separate.
Zavi James was a place for me to explore my writing. I spent most of my life with my head in fantasy books and stumbled into mafia and dark romance, so naturally I gravitated towards writing in these genres. It has become a name that I use when I want to write darker topics or build worlds that house magical and unusual creatures.
I’ve always been open about my struggles with mental health on my platforms. As much as I enjoy writing in these genres, sometimes it can become draining. I’ve had days where I’ve cried and had to leave the laptop before coming back and finishing the chapter I started. Sometimes that process was repeated over several weeks. It becomes exhausting and there are times when I’ve put myself in a difficult headspace because of it.
To combat this, I read more contemporary romance and romantic comedies. And the more I read, the more ideas flourished in my mind until I decided I wanted to take a shot at writing them.
Straight away, I knew that these books would have a different feel from the ones I’d already published. Not just in their content, but in the way the cover design would look and the promotional materials. There was a clear idea in my head and it didn’t fit with the Zavi brand. Because of that, I set up Naaz Spencer.
A massive thank you to everyone who’s been with me as I set up and launched the new name. I’ve got a list of stories ready for Naaz to write, so please keep an eye out for them. I’m not giving up writing the darker and more difficult genres, but just giving myself the best chance at keeping myself a happier and productive Zav.
